## Before you hire a builder
_What to check when choosing this kind of trade (general guidance, not a claim about this business):_
- Never pay a large deposit up front. Agree a staged payment schedule tied to completed milestones, and hold a small retention until snagging is done.
- Get it in writing: an itemised quote with scope, materials, start and finish dates, and how any changes (variations) will be priced.
- Be wary of a cash-only price or pressure to start tomorrow. Both are red flags for an unaccountable job.
- Ask to see a portfolio of completed work like yours, plus recent references you can contact.
- Check the credentials and registrations that matter for this work, and that they are current.
